Why are young people afraid of getting married?

With the development of the times, the concept of marriage and family of young people today has changed a lot. The trend of "late marriage" is gradually becoming popular. Some young people choose to stay single to freely develop their careers and enjoy life instead of choosing to fall in love, get married and have children.

Changing thinking about marriage and family

At the age of 29, with a stable job and a pretty appearance, Ms. Le Thi Thuy Anh (Can Duoc town, Can Duoc district, Long An province) is not ready to enter a love relationship. "My parents have repeatedly urged me to bring my lover home to meet their family, but right now, I just want to focus on working and developing myself to be able to advance in my career rather than falling in love and getting married. I feel that I am not mature enough, and my finances are not stable enough to be a wife and a mother," Ms. Thuy Anh said.

Pham Hung (An Luc Long commune, Chau Thanh district) shared: “I still have many plans to do so I don’t want to get married in the next few years. In my opinion, when I get married, there are many things to worry about, when I have children, I also need to have the conditions to take care of them properly. Currently, I only work enough to take care of myself and help my parents a little. If I had to take care of my own family, it would be too much pressure to bear. Being single, I can freely pursue my passion and put all my effort into my work.”

The trend of getting married late, being afraid of love, being lazy to love like Ms. Thuy Anh or Mr. Pham Hung is not rare among young people today. Instead of wishing to find a soul mate, enjoying happy moments with their lover, many young people are afraid of being bound by the two words "marriage", "family", "children". They can date, fall in love but are afraid of getting married .

In reality, the concept of marriage and family in Vietnam is facing new changes and challenges. The traditional concept of marriage “A smart man gets married, a grown-up woman gets married” is shaken and difficult to maintain its value. Under the impact of the market mechanism, Western culture, and 4.0 technology, families suffer many negative aspects such as loose husband-wife relationships, increased number of single people, bachelors, and same-sex marriages.

According to many young people, getting married late or choosing to stay single can open up more job opportunities as well as more time to improve themselves, becoming the most complete version of themselves without having to worry about any binding relationships. This helps them feel more comfortable and not regret missing out on their youth.

Family - The Foundation of Society

Family is the foundation of society, formed and maintained based on marriage, blood relations and fostering relationships. A happy family means a prosperous and developed society. Besides the advantages, the trend of late marriage of young people and the multi-dimensional impacts from the economy, society and culture that form a single lifestyle not only shake the value of marriage but can also have long-term effects on the population structure, values ​​and important functions of the family in the present and the future.

The decline in marriage registration rates means that the birth rate also declines. Population aging is an inevitable result of declining birth rates, especially when society develops and living conditions improve. The consequences of low birth rates and population aging have long-term impacts on individuals, families and society.

According to Secretary of the Youth Union of Que My Thanh Commune, Tan Tru District - Nguyen Thanh Hai, in any era, the family is always the cradle to form,educate and nurture the personality of each person.

In modern society, each person seems to be caught up in work and other relationships, but deep in the mind, the family is always the most sacred place. The family is a "warm nest", a place to maintain the race, an environment to preserve, educate, and pass on national cultural values ​​to its members.

In reality, to get married, young couples often experience feelings of love, many relationships, and choices. When signing the marriage certificate, both parties must be responsible for their other half and themselves to build a happy home together.

In today's society, when both women and men have certain successes and positions in society, both husband and wife must understand, share and work together to build a family. In addition, each person needs to learn how to live in harmony with others, respect and listen to each other in all situations, only then can we eliminate unnecessary fears in modern married life and family.

Marriage is the crystallization of love between couples, the basis for establishing a family, and the family is the cell of society. Relationships and the quality of marriage are the foundation of family life. Building a progressive, happy family, truly a warm home for each person, contributes to the sustainability and stability of society. Therefore, marriage and family always have important values ​​in social life, need to be preserved and nurtured./.
